Mollien Travels in the Interior of Africa, to the Sources of the Senegal and Gambia; Performed by Command of the French Government, in the year 1818. Edited by T.E. Bowdich.

FIRST ENGLISH EDITION, folding map, portrait of Diai-Boukari who accompanied the author and 6 aquatint plates, 4to, original boards and printed letter-piece, edges uncut, rebacked with the old back laid down, London Henry Colburn & Co. 1820

Abbey, Travel, 273. Gay 2910.

The appendices describes an examination of the iron forged by the people of Fouta Diallon and of the ores from which they procure it. Also a vocabulary of the Joloff, Poula and Serrere language.Mollien was the first European to cross Senegambia from north to south. He explored the upper course of the Senegal and Gambia rivers and succeeded in discovering the sources of those rivers as well as those of the Rio Grande.
